About Lepanto
Lepanto is a small town in Philippines (Central Visayas) with a population of 2,472. The city sits at an elevation of 1,886 feet (575 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 78°F (25°C). Temperatures range from 75°F in January to 78°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 81.6 inches. The timezone is Asia/Manila.

Tsunami History
2 tsunamis recorded within 500 km. Highest wave on record: 5.0 m (16 ft).
| Year | Location | Cause | Max Wave | Deaths | Distance |
| 2012 | TANON STRAIT | Earthquake | 5.0 m | 51 | 41 km |
| 1990 | PHILIPPINES | Earthquake | 2.1 m | 6 | 142 km |
Nearby Volcanoes
5 volcanoes within 200 km. Closest: Cuernos de Negros (55 km).
| Name | Type | Elevation | Last Eruption | Distance |
| Cuernos de Negros | Complex | 1,862 m (6,109 ft) | Unknown | 55 km |
| Kanlaon | Stratovolcano | 2,435 m (7,989 ft) | 2017 | 86 km |
| Mandalagan | Complex | 1,885 m (6,184 ft) | Unknown | 109 km |
| Silay | Stratovolcano | 1,510 m (4,954 ft) | Unknown | 122 km |
| Camiguin | Stratovolcano(es) | 1,552 m (5,092 ft) | 1953 | 149 km |
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 75°F (24°C) | 6.0 in | Coldest |
| February | 75°F (24°C) | 3.4 in | |
| March | 77°F (25°C) | 4.2 in | |
| April | 79°F (26°C) | 2.6 in | Driest |
| May | 80°F (27°C) | 6.5 in | Warmest |
| June | 79°F (26°C) | 7.8 in | |
| July | 78°F (26°C) | 9.5 in | Wettest |
| August | 78°F (26°C) | 6.8 in | |
| September | 78°F (26°C) | 7.9 in | |
| October | 78°F (25°C) | 9.4 in | |
| November | 77°F (25°C) | 9.5 in | |
| December | 76°F (25°C) | 7.9 in |
Lepanto has a seasonal temperature swing of 5°F / from 75°F in January to 80°F in May. Total annual precipitation is 81.6 inches, with July being the wettest month (9.5") and April the driest (2.6").
